French Organ Music From The Revolution To Franck & Widor / edited by Archbold and Peterson.
(Eastman Studies In Music‚ Vol. 5)
Univ. Rochester Press ©1995,[1999]
Contributions by many prominent scholars and performer-scholars dealing with 19th Century French organ music. Stylistic analysis, studies on compositional process, political and cultural contexts within which French organist- composers worked. List of contributors. Index.
